Name: RT. Hon. Oladimeji Sabur Bankole a.k. a Dimeji Bankole
Former Speaker, House Of Representatives (2007 - 2011)
Date of Birth: 14 November 1969
Age: 47 years
Hometown: Abeokuta
State of Origin: Ogun State

Educational Background:
* Baptist Boys High School, Abeokuta starting 1979;
* Albany College, London, England, starting 1985;
* University of Reading, Reading, England, starting 1989;
* University of Oxford's Officer Training College, Oxford, England, 1991;
* Harvard University, Cambridge, Massachusetts, US, in 2005.

Professional Courses:
* Master of Public Administration degree from John F. Kennedy School of Government, Harvard University, USA in 2005. .
* Mason Fellow in Public Policy and Management at John F. Kennedy School of Government, Harvard University, USA, 2014.
* Artillery Corps military officer at Oxford University.

Profession:
* Director, Freight Agencies Nigeria Limited. 1995 - 1998;
* Executive Director of Operations, West African Aluminium Products Limited. 1998 - 2004;
* Director, ASAP Limited. 2000 - 2003.
* Economist

Sports:
* Bankole is a Polo player, and is a member of the Lagos Polo Club, where his position is Defense.
* He is Abiola Babes and Manchester United fan.

Court acquits ex-Speaker, Bankole, of contract inflation, embezzlement of N874 million

Premium Times

3 years ago Categories:News, Top News Tags:bankole, breaking news, Dimeji Bankole, EFCC, News, Nigeria, nigerian breaking news, Nigerian news

The judge said the prosecution could not establish a prima facie case against ex-Speaker

A Federal High Court in Abuja, Friday, discharged and acquitted a former Speaker of the House of Representatives, Dimeji Bankole, of contract inflation and fraudulent embezzlement of public funds totalling N874 million while in office.

The presiding judge, Evoh Chukwu, cleared the former Speaker of any complicity in a 16-count charge brought against him by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C.

The Commission had dragged Mr. Bankole to court for allegedly being involved in the purchase of two bullet-proof Range Rover vehicles, two non-bulletproof Range Rover, three Mercedes Benz S-Class 600 cars, 400 units of DSTV system, 400 television sets, 800 units of desktop computers, 100 units of Sharp Digital photographers, and 400 units of Laserjet 2600N.

It said the purchases contravened Section 17 to 56 of the Procurement Act No. 14 of 2007.

An Abuja High Court had previously acquitted the former Speaker of charges bordering on breach of trust and illegally obtaining loan of about N9 billion for the lower legislative chamber.

Relying on the testimonies given by six witnesses called by the prosecuting counsel, Mr. Chukwu said no error was committed in the process leading to the award of the said contracts to warrant the Speaker being asked to enter his defence in trial.

The judge said the prosecution, led by Festus Keyamo, failed to establish a prima facie case against Mr. Bankole to justify the demand that he should enter defence in the N874 million contract fraud against him.

Mr. Chukwu also said that the prosecution could not also prove that the former Speaker colluded with others to commit the crime as covered by counts 3, 6, 9, 12, 13 and 14 of the charge.

“From the totality of the testimonies of the six witnesses, nothing shows any act of collusion on the part of the accused person,” the judge said.

“Nothing shows that he interfered with the process of the award of the contracts. No mention about anybody fronting for him was made by the prosecution witnesses and the process was also said to have complied with the requirements.

“Based on the totality of these witnesses’ testimonies, I hold that there is nothing to justify his being called to enter his defence as none of the essential ingredients have been proved by the prosecution”

Mr. Chukwu noted that the court would be engaging in inquisitorial trial if it insisted that the accused must prove his innocence.

According to him, in line with Nigeria’s adversarial criminal procedure, the prosecution must prove its case against the accused.

“In the end, the no-case submission of the accused person succeeds. The accused is hereby discharged and acquitted,” the judge said.

@Tiwato... This Is Another Milestone In The Life Of Rt. Hon. Dimeji Bankole. The Africa House is a social enterprise established to promote bilateral trade between the United Kingdom and Africa. Its major objective is that of actualisizing its ' Africa for Growth Initiative', which is essentially about offering assistance and developing a pragmatic template for favorable commercial relationships between Africa and UK growth Businesses and Large blue chip corporates among other business groups. They are not just ambitious about sharing the African investment scape with China and gaining access to Africa's abundant opportunities, but also adding value to new and existing relationships.

The African House, is among others, a strong partner of the Westminster African Group, a platform that brings together the leaders and business interests in the favor of the United Kingdom and Africa. It was established originally in 1947 as the Conservative West Africa - a link between High Commissions in West African countries and the Conservative party. On account of its wider spectrum of political audience and interests it now commands, it metamorphosed to the Westminster African Business Group in the year 2002.
